BK54 JZT is a 2004 Renault Modus in Blue with a 1,149c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 69.6%.
Across all 2004 Renault Modus models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.6% with a typical mileage of 55,575 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Renault Modus fails its MOT is coil spring broken, accounting for 17,600 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BK54 JZT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Modus typ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 22 years old, this Renault Modus is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
